(São Paulo).- With the role of collaborating with information and experiences for the public debate on the regulation of the sports betting sector, the Instituto Brasileño de Juego Responsable (IBJR) announced the arrival of four new members: the international betting operators, Novibet and LeoVegas, and online payment solutions, Pay4Fun and Grupo OKTO.
The two international betting sites, Novibet and LeoVegas, arrived in Brazil recently. The first one operates in Europe since 2010 and has just arrived in Latin America (Mexico, Ecuador, Chile and Brazil). It offers a technological platform that promises a better entertainment experience for the user. The second, LeoVegas, started operating in 2019, in Brazil, offering entertainment through games, online and live, in addition to sports bets.
Pay4Fun and the OKTO Group are online payment solutions, referring to the sports betting sector, which allow players to carry out transactions safely. Pay4Fun, a 100% Brazilian company (with headquarters in São Paulo and with Brazilian partners) that has been operating in the market since May 2018, offers a virtual billing (e-wallet) and a ticketing solution (GO), in which they Payments and transfers from and to accredited sites are carried out in a simple and bureaucratic way.
It is the first and only Institución de Pago (IP) in the online gambling and betting sector regulated and authorized by the BACEN (Central Bank of Brazil). The OKTO Group has been established in the online gaming and betting market since 2019. Fintech supports responsible gaming by providing the main international operators with technology that allows secure transfers, in real time, with an omnichannel approach. In addition to Brazil, the OKTO Group operates in already regulated markets, such as Romania, Italy, Greece, Germany, United Kingdom and Spain.
According to the general director of the IBJR, André Gelfi, “the new members are companies of great prestige in the sector of the bets, have international experience in regulated markets and identify with the mission of the IBJR to collaborate with society for a market regulated, fair, sustainable and that prioritizes sporting integrity and player safety”.
From now on, the Instituto Brasileño de Juego Responsable increases its presence in the market with 13 members. There are international sports betting operators (Bet365, Flutter, Entain, Betsson Group, Betway Group, Yolo Group, Netbet Group, KTO Group, Novibet and LeoVegas), a fantasy game company (Rei do Pitaco) and payment games ( Pay4Fun and Grupo DE ACUERDO CON).
About the Instituto Brasileño de Juego Responsable
El Instituto Brasileño de Juego Responsable (IBJR) was born from the union of Bet365, Flutter, Entain, Betsson Group, Betway Group, Yolo Group, Netbet Group, KTO Group, Rei do Pitaco, Novibet, LeoVegas, Grupo OKTO and Pay4Fun with the objective to promote the debate on the regulation of this segment in Brazil, contributing with information to defend the creation of clear rules and guidelines so that sports betting companies can operate legally, protecting the interests of players and civil society.
